Transaction b7d58391e6e377a40a3a3e8e72d99aa18f9053600d3648905e6d0d7251286de6

509 Input
2 Outputs
  • b7d58391e6e377a40a3a3e8e72d99aa18f9053600d3648905e6d0d7251286de6:0
  • value  14585
    address  32XGwUMMxHchvQhTGm6ScCMtupgGUUDVRW
  • b7d58391e6e377a40a3a3e8e72d99aa18f9053600d3648905e6d0d7251286de6:1
  • value  65243309
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s